Who said "When I hear music, I fear no danger. I am invulner... "?
"When I hear music, I fear no danger. I am invulner... " is one of a famous quotes by Henry David Thoreau. Complete quote is as follows;
"When I hear music, I fear no danger. I am invulnerable. I see no foe. I am related to the earliest times, and to the latest."
